Understanding Cadmium and Its Impact on Home Water Quality

In many neighborhoods, old plumbing systems can carry unexpected contaminants into the home. Cadmium, a heavy metal that can seep into water supplies, may be present in older pipes or as a result of industrial runoff. It remains largely undetectable without proper testing, making it crucial for homeowners to be proactive in ensuring their water quality.

The Importance of Water Testing

If you are concerned about cadmium in your water, the first step is to conduct a comprehensive water test. Home testing kits are available, allowing you to check for various contaminants, including heavy metals like cadmium. Alternatively, you can send a sample to a certified lab for detailed analysis. Regular testing is particularly recommended for homes relying on private wells, where contamination can be more common due to limited regulations.

Reverse Osmosis: A Reliable Solution

One of the most effective technologies for treating cadmium in water is reverse osmosis (RO). This method involves pushing water through a semipermeable membrane that filters out contaminants, including heavy metals like cadmium. The result is cleaner, safer water that meets your household needs.

How Reverse Osmosis Systems Are Sized

When considering a reverse osmosis system for your home, several factors come into play regarding its sizing:

  • Flow Rate: This refers to how quickly the system can produce purified water. Typical home systems may range from 20 to 75 gallons per day (GPD), depending on your household's water consumption.
  • Grain Capacity: While more relevant for water softeners, it's important to consider capacity, especially if your water supply has high levels of hard minerals that can interfere with RO functionality.
  • Tank Size: Most reverse osmosis systems include a storage tank for filtered water. Depending on your household's usage, you might consider a larger tank to ensure a steady supply.

Maintenance Requirements for Reverse Osmosis Systems

To keep your reverse osmosis system functioning effectively, regular maintenance is key. This typically includes:

  • Filter Replacement: Pre and post-filters should generally be replaced every 6 to 12 months, while the RO membrane may need to be replaced every 2 to 3 years, depending on usage and water quality.
  • Sanitizing the System: It is advisable to sanitize the system annually to reduce the risk of bacterial growth within the storage tank and tubing.
  • Checking Pressure and Flow: Periodically monitor the system's pressure and flow rate to ensure optimal performance. A significant drop may indicate a clogged filter or other issues.

Considerations Before Purchase

Before investing in a reverse osmosis system, it’s essential to evaluate several factors:

  • Water Sources: Understand where your water comes from and what contaminants may be present. This information will help determine the best treatment system for your needs.
  • Space Availability: Assess whether you have sufficient space for both the RO unit and its storage tank under your sink or in your utility area.
  • Local Regulations: Familiarize yourself with any local regulations concerning water treatment systems, especially if you're considering a whole-house approach.

Avoiding Common Mistakes

When navigating the purchase of a reverse osmosis system, homeowners should be mindful of several common pitfalls:

  • Overlooking Maintenance: Many assume that once installed, the system requires no further care. Regular maintenance is vital for ensuring ongoing effectiveness.
  • Choosing the Wrong Size: Sizing is crucial; an undersized system may leave your household without sufficient water, while an oversized unit may be unnecessary.
  • Ignoring Source Water Issues: Simply installing an RO system without assessing the specific contaminants in your water may not adequately address your concerns.
